High corrosion, high temperature, high pressure pump search!

2018-03-10View Original

Thread Content

Hello everyone: The medium in question is acidic, with a specific gravity of 1.6, a flow rate of 10 cubic meters per hour, a head requirement of 80 meters, and a temperature of 150°C. It is recommended to use TA10 as the material for the pump; (316L can only be used for 1 month). Please help determine which type of pump would be suitable! ! !

150°C, with fluorine-lined materials; although it remains within the temperature tolerance range, the mechanical strength is limited, so it’s not a very safe option~~~~ It is recommended to use titanium pumps of the OH2 series, along with plan52/53/54.............

Ordinary centrifugal pumps definitely won’t work; even if the pump’s impeller can resist corrosion, the mechanical seal won’t hold up. It is recommended to choose imported lined magnetic pumps
